# north forty

idiom

Source: https://englishreference.com/idiom/north-forty
Updated: 2026-08-10

## Meaning

Farms, ranches, or agricultural land collectively.

## Examples

- He spends all his time working on the north forty.
- After the harvest, the family gathered to clear the brush from the north forty.
- The aging farmer looked out across the north forty, reflecting on decades of labor spent cultivating the vast, sun-drenched fields.
